MySQL数据备份恢复技术详解及实战案例分析

MySQL数据备份与恢复是保障数据库安全的重要手段,能够有效防止因硬件故障、误操作或恶意攻击导致的数据丢失。常见的备份方式包括物理备份和逻辑备份。

物理备份是指直接复制MySQL的数据文件,如ibdata1、.frm等,通常使用工具如Percona XtraBackup实现。这种方式速度快,适合大规模数据库,但恢复时需要确保MySQL版本一致。

逻辑备份则是通过SQL语句导出数据,例如使用mysqldump命令。这种备份方式兼容性好,便于跨版本恢复,但备份和恢复速度相对较慢,适用于中小型数据库。

在实际应用中,建议结合多种备份策略,形成完整的备份体系。例如,定期进行全量备份,同时利用增量备份减少数据丢失风险。

AI绘图,仅供参考

恢复操作需谨慎执行,尤其是在生产环境中。恢复前应确认备份文件的完整性,并在测试环境中验证恢复流程。•权限管理也是恢复过程中的关键环节。

一个典型案例是某电商系统因误删数据,通过最近的逻辑备份成功恢复了业务数据,避免了重大损失。此案例表明,合理的备份策略可以显著降低数据风险。

dawei

【声明】:北京站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。